Understanding DPI

Definition of DPI

DPI stands for Dots Per Inch, which refers to the resolution of a scanner or printer. It represents the number of dots that can be placed within a one-inch line. Higher DPI values indicate higher resolution and better image quality.

Significance of 600 DPI

A 600 DPI scanner is capable of capturing more details and producing sharper images compared to lower DPI scanners. It is ideal for scanning documents, photos, and other materials that require high-quality reproduction.

USB Scanner Drivers

Definition and Purpose

A USB scanner driver is a software program that enables communication between the scanner and the computer. It allows the computer to recognize and control the scanner's functions, such as scanning, saving, and adjusting settings.

Installation Process

To install the 600 DPI USB scanner driver, follow these steps:

  1. Ensure that the scanner is connected to the computer via a USB cable.
  2. Download the latest version of the driver from the manufacturer's website.
  3. Run the driver installation file and follow the on-screen instructions.
  4. Restart the computer if prompted.
  5. Once the installation is complete, the scanner will be ready for use.

Troubleshooting Common Issues

Driver Compatibility Problems

If you encounter driver compatibility problems, ensure that you have downloaded the correct driver version for your operating system. Check the manufacturer's website for any available updates or patches that address compatibility issues.

Driver Installation Errors

If you experience errors during the driver installation process, try the following troubleshooting steps:

  • Disconnect the scanner from the computer and reconnect it.
  • Restart the computer and try reinstalling the driver.
  • Temporarily disable any antivirus or firewall software that may be interfering with the installation.
  • Contact the manufacturer's support team for further assistance.

Scanner Not Recognized

If your scanner is not recognized by the computer, try the following:

  • Ensure that the scanner is properly connected to the computer via the USB cable.
  • Try connecting the scanner to a different USB port.
  • Check if the scanner is powered on and functioning correctly.
  • Update the USB drivers on your computer.
